I love a good religious epic and this one is a very good read.It tells the story of Roman procurator Pontius Pilate and his dealings with Palestine, the religious High Priests and Jesus of Nazereth himself. It's very well written and hard to put down.There are some disturbing descriptions of cruxifictions, it really makes you wonder how barbaric the human race can be. Not much has changed.The book is written from Pontius Pilate's perspective and is very interesting in relation to the political goings on during the time of Jesus of Nazereth. It contains quite a bit of anti jewish sentiment so was quite controversial for it's time but historically this is the way the Romans were. A fast-paced and vastly entertaining and informative book.
